The invention discloses a detection circuit which is applied to detection equipment arranged on a carrier. The detection device comprises a left-hand electrode and a right-hand electrode, the electrocardiogram detector is connected with the left-hand electrode and the right-hand electrode, the hand-off detector is connected with the left-hand electrode and the right-hand electrode, and the hand-off detector comprises a controller, comparators and voltage dividers, and the number of the comparators and the number of the voltage dividers are the same as the number of the single electrodes and the comparators and the voltage dividers are arranged in a one-to-one correspondence mode. The physical condition of the driver is known according to the electrocardio activity condition detected by the electrocardio detector. And the driver is reminded when the physical condition of the driver is poor, so that an accident caused by the poor physical condition can be prevented. Meanwhile, according to the hand-leaving action detected by the hand-leaving detector, the driving action of the driver is known, and the driver can be reminded when the driver does not drive in a standard mode, so that the accident probability caused by non-standard driving operation is reduced. The electrocardiogram detector and the hand separation detector are connected with the same left-hand electrode and the same right-hand electrode, so that the number of the electrodes can be reduced.
